Tourist Attractions of Greater Patagonian Trail Map
The Greater Patagonian Trail Map offers some of the most breathtaking landscapes in the world. From the snow-capped Andes Mountains to the turquoise blue lakes, it’s a paradise for nature lovers. The region is also home to unique flora and fauna, including pumas, guanacos, and condors. Additionally, the local culture is rich with traditions, music, and food, making it an immersive experience for anyone who visits.

2. What is the best time of year to visit the region?
The best time to visit the region is between November and March when the weather is mild and dry.
3. What should I pack for the trek?
You should pack warm clothing, rain gear, sturdy hiking boots, a first-aid kit, and a high-quality backpack.
